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Marketing, or related field
  • 3+ years experience supporting Leadership in the Lifestyle, Entertainment, or Media Industry. (preferably in a startup space)
  • Ability to exercise independent judgement while handling multiple tasks.
  • Must have the ability to partner with various functions and exercise a high level of care for the customer, internal team members, and people experiences
  • Should have a continuous improvement mindset and strive improvements to processes, programs, and meetings.
  • Proficient in MS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, OneNote and Teams), Google Mail, Trello, Skype, Zoom, and SalesForce
  • High degree of initiative, follow-through and organizational skills.
  • Ability to maintain confidentiality surrounding company materials and information
  • An "always-on" approach to work and your availability
  • Previous executive level experience

Responsibilities

  • Proactively manage and coordinate Senior Leaders calendar schedules.
  • Coordinate all travel, domestically and internationally for Senior Leaders, including assisting with obtaining passports, visas with a knowledge of travel restrictions. Be available during off hours during international travel to assist with any adjustments that may arise.
  • Manage and schedule all meetings, internal and external, including Zoom, Teams, in person and off site
  • Manage and, where required, prepare communication follow-up to assure next step discussions, emails are scheduled in a timely manner to support
  • Assist with preparing presentations for meetings and events
  • Compile data using SalesForce and liaise weekly with Brand and Finance departments to assure data accuracy
  • Collaborate with Brand and License partners on retail selling data
  • Attend select meetings with key partners
  • Manage weekly reporting (Executive Summary, Marketing Reporting, and Pipeline Summary)
  • Acquire necessary signatures and process invoices for Senior Leaders
  • Maintain expense reporting.
  • Liaison and coordinate for VIP guests, clients and customers to ensure their experience is stellar.
  • Ad Hoc duties as assigned.

Mission & Purpose

Authentic Brands Group (Authentic) is a global brand development, marketing and entertainment platform, which owns a portfolio of more than 50 iconic and world-renowned Lifestyle, Entertainment and Media brands. Headquartered in New York City, with offices around the world, Authentic connects strong brands with best-in-class partners and a global network of operators, distributors and retailers to build long-term value in the marketplace. Authentic transforms brands by delivering powerful storytelling, compelling content, innovative business models and immersive experiences. Through the newly formed Authentic Studios, it will leverage this vast portfolio of IP to develop and produce a wide range of film/TV and commercial content. As the owner of a portfolio comprising some of the world’s most influential brands, Authentic is committed to driving positive impact at scale through sustainable initiatives, DE&I programs and purpose-driven partnerships.
